Understanding Pipe Products and Their Applications
When selecting pipe products, one need to consider the details applications and environmental problems they will encounter. Different materials supply distinct homes that deal with different demands. PVC is light-weight and immune to corrosion, making it excellent for water circulation systems. On the other hand, steel pipelines provide stamina and resilience, appropriate for high-pressure applications yet may require safety finishes to stop rust.Copper pipes are preferred for pipes due to their antimicrobial residential properties and ease of installation, while polyethylene is typically utilized in below ground applications due to its flexibility and resistance to cracking.The selection of product likewise pivots on temperature level extremes, chemical direct exposure, and installation area. For high-temperature applications, products like CPVC or PEX can be advantageous. Eventually, comprehending the features and constraints of each product help in making educated decisions that improve system performance and long life.

Strategies for Accurate Pipe Installation
Exact pipe installation is crucial for guaranteeing system efficiency and long life. Several methods can boost the precision of this process. Cautious measurement is important; installers ought to utilize high quality tools such as laser levels and tape measures to determine the exact lengths and angles required. Next off, correct pipe reducing methods, like utilizing a pipe cutter rather than a hacksaw, guarantee tidy edges that facilitate better links. In addition, using positioning tools, such as pipe jigs, can significantly improve accuracy throughout assembly. It is also advisable to take into consideration thermal development; enabling ample spacing and development joints can stop future imbalances. The installation group ought to adhere to supplier standards to adhere to particular recommendations connected to each pipe kind. By executing these techniques, the likelihood of leaks and system failures decreases, inevitably adding to a much more reputable piping system.

Effective Cleaning Strategies
Effective cleaning strategies are important for maintaining the integrity and capability of pipe systems. Consistently scheduled upkeep, such as flushing systems with water, helps eliminate particles and accumulation. For even more stubborn clogs, experts frequently advise hydro jetting, which uses high-pressure water to tidy pipe interiors completely. Chemical cleansers can also be used yet ought to be picked thoroughly to stay clear of damaging pipelines. Furthermore, using tools like pipe video cameras can assist in identifying issue locations and ensuring efficient cleansing. Keeping proper drain and preventing the disposal of harmful substances down pipes better add to longevity. Overall, regular cleansing methods not just enhance performance however likewise lower the risk of costly repair work in the future.
